COVID-19: Number of Patients Cured Surpasses Active Cases in Assam

GUWAHATI: On June 15, the number of patients cured of the novel coronavirus crossed the number of active cases in the state of Assam for the first time.

The Assam government today, on June 16, discharged 188 more COVID-19 patients from various civil, district and model hospitals in Assam after they tested negative for the novel coronavirus.

Taking to Twitter, Assam Health Minister, Himanta Biswa Sarma announced, "Glad to share that 188 patients have been discharged today from various civil, district and model hospitals in Assam, after being tested negative."

With this the total number of patients cured of the virus has gone up to 2,393 with 1,915 active cases and the total number of cases of COVID-19 in Assam stands at 4,319.
